RAINBOW HEARTS SUPPORTERS CLUB
CONSTITUTION
(REVISED JUNE 2007)
1 (a) The title will be known as the Rainbow Hearts Supporters Club, hereinafter referred to as the Club. (b) The Club will be affiliated to the Federation of Hearts Supporters Clubs. 2 The objects of the Club will be:-
3 The Club will be non-political and non-sectarian. 4 (a) The Club will have a maximum of 100 members.
(b) The Club defines Junior membership as follows: Any member below the age of 16 on 31 July or any member between theages of 16-18 on 31 July and still at school. 5 Club meetings will be held at the discretion of the Committee. They may also be called at the request of 10% or more of the Full Members, or by 10% or more of the total membership. 6 The membership fees, and renewal fees, will be fixed at the Annual General Meeting. 7 (a) The annual subscription will be renewed by the 1 st of August. (b) A member not having renewed their membership, and travelling on a Club bus prior to 1 st August, will pay the rate for non-members. (c)Membership not renewed by the renewal date, will be deemed to have lapsed. (d)Anyone whose membership lapses will be required to apply to rejoin the Club. 8 (a) The Annual General Meeting will be held at the end of May each year, or the nearest possible date. (b) The Club’s year of accounts will end on 31st May or on the day of the last match of the season, whichever is the earliest, and the Annual General Meeting will receive and consider a report and a statement of accounts for the past financial year.
(c) The Annual General Meeting will consider nominations for the Executive Committee consisting of a Chairman, Secretary, Treasurer and Away Game Convenor, as well as three Ordinary Committee members. These appointments must be ratified at the Annual General Meeting. (d) All motions and nominations must be in writing and must be received by the Secretary 14 days prior to the Annual General Meeting. (e) Motions require only a majority of those present to be passed, with the exception of those which deal with amendments to the Club constitution, which will require a two-thirds majority of those present and voting. (f) Changes to the Club constitution can only be made at the Annual General Meeting. (g) The Committee have the power, at their own discretion, to co-opt a member of the Club onto the Committee to assist in the running of the Club. 9 (a) The Treasurer will take charge of the funds of the Club, which will be paid to the credit of the Club’s bank account. All monies received on behalf of the Club will be paid to the Treasurer. Payments will, as often as possible, be made by cheque drawn on the Club’s bank account and signed by the Treasurer and the Secretary. 10The Executive Committee will have the discretion to discipline members for any cases of misconduct, this could include expulsion from the Club. 12The Committee retains the right to refuse admission to the Club where just causes can be demonstrated. 13Byelaws may only be ratified, or rescinded, at the Annual General Meeting or at a Special General Meeting called for that purpose. 14(a) A Special General Meeting may be called, with a minimum of 21 days notice, by the Executive, or by 25 members. (b) All members must be notified of the reason for calling a Special General Meeting. The venue, time and date. This must be done, in writing, not less than 14 days before the meeting (c) Only items specified in 14(b) may be voted on at a Special General Meeting. 15(a) The Club funds will be the sole property of all the Club’s members.
(b) All debts are joint and several on all the Club’s members over the age of sixteen. (c) In the event of dissolution, a Special General Meeting will be called to settle the financial affairs of the Club and the distribution of it’s assets |
